Give an equilateral polygon with 20 vertices, A1, A2, β¦ , A20. At the vertices A1, A2, write the sign (β). At the rest of vertices, write the sign (+). The game is implemented as follow: each time the sign is changed simultaneously at 5 consecutive vertices of the polygon, the sign (β) becomes a sign (+), the sign (+) becomes a sign (β). After some changes, does the game have the results as: at the vertices A3, A4, write a sign (β), at the rest of the vertices, write sign (+)? Why?
